Fabian Hamilton MP Visits North Leeds Services

Community Integrated Care was proud to welcome Fabian Hamilton, Labour MP for Leeds North East, to two of our North Leeds services on Friday 19 September, showcasing the impact of high-quality, person-centred social care in the community.

All are smiling to camera.Throughout the visits, Fabian met with people we support and colleagues, and heard how the teams provide tailored support for people with a range of learning disabilities and mental health conditions. With a focus on choice, control, and independence, they shared how they empower people to live truly fulfilling lives, celebrating everyday achievements and goals that matter to each individual.

Fabian was accompanied by Edd Terrey, Managing Director, and James Brind, Head of Operations. Together they discussed what outstanding social care looks like day-to-day, the positive outcomes achieved by the people we support, and the broader context and challenges faced within the social care sector.

Reflecting on the visits, Edd said, “It was a pleasure to welcome Fabian and share the brilliant work of our colleagues and the achievements of the people we support. At Community Integrated Care, we’re proud of our services and the value we bring to thousands of adults across the country. Visits like Fabian’s help shine a light on our charity’s successes, whilst also sharing the barriers and challenges we face. It was great to meet him, and I look forward to continuing the conversation.”

The morning offered a frontline view of how integrated, person-centred support enables people to live the best lives possible. We extend our thanks to Fabian Hamilton for taking the time to meet our teams and the people we support, and for engaging with some of our social care services in Leeds.
